On Thursday, October 16, the Harrisburg Regional Chamber & CREDC hosted Harrisburg Mayor Wanda R.D. Williams for the 2025 State of the City Address. Mayor Williams spoke to Chamber & CREDC members about the accomplishments and progress that the City of Harrisburg has made in the past year, and previews of what’s to come.
Mayor Williams highlighted the strides the City has made in public safety, economic development, housing, and financial stability. The Address gave attendees a lot to be proud of over the last year, and a lot to be excited about still yet to come in the City of Harrisburg.

About the Harrisburg Regional Chamber
For 140 years, the Harrisburg Regional Chamber has served as the region’s catalyst for economic prosperity. The organization combines business, community, and economic development services to enhance the region’s vitality and livability. The Chamber is a five-star accredited chamber through the U.S. Chamber of Commerce—a distinction held by fewer than 1 percent of chambers nationwide.
